This special edition of the Southern Maryland Extra, produced by a team of Washington Post editors, reporters, editorial aides, photographers and artists, is a guide to our community. Included is important information about how to get around the region, how to contact elected officials and fun things to do with the whole family.
Hundreds of people move to Southern Maryland every month. If you are one of the newcomers, you may still be trying to get your bearings. Where is the nearest hospital or public library? Who handles trash pickup, or do you have to haul your own? What's in that park you pass on the way to work?
We hope this guide will help you find answers to some of those questions, whether you are new to Calvert, Charles and St. Mary's counties or have lived here for years.
